Why AI matters at this scale
Villanova University's College of Professional Studies (CPS) serves a critical niche in higher education, focusing on adult learners, continuing education, and professional certificate programs. With an estimated 1,000-5,000 employees, it operates at a scale where manual, one-size-fits-all processes become inefficient and limit growth. For an institution of this size, AI is not about futuristic replacement but about intelligent augmentation. It provides the tools to offer the personalized attention and agile program development that adult students demand, without proportionally increasing administrative overhead. In the competitive and cost-sensitive landscape of professional education, leveraging AI for efficiency and personalization is becoming a key differentiator for institutional sustainability and impact.
Concrete AI Opportunities with ROI Framing
1. Dynamic Curriculum Development & Market Alignment: AI tools can continuously analyze millions of job postings, industry publications, and credentialing trends. For CPS, this means data-driven insights into emerging skills gaps in fields like cybersecurity, data analytics, or project management. The ROI is direct: the college can rapidly design and launch high-demand micro-credentials and certificate programs, attracting new student cohorts and generating revenue streams faster than traditional, committee-based curriculum development cycles.
2. Scalable, Personalized Student Support: A mid-sized institution lacks the resources for a 1:1 advisor for every student. An AI-powered adaptive learning platform and intelligent chatbot can fill this gap. The platform tailors course content and pacing based on a learner's performance, while the chatbot handles routine inquiries. The financial return comes from improved student retention and satisfaction—keeping students enrolled and progressing directly protects tuition revenue. It also allows human advisors to focus on complex, high-value interventions.
3. Predictive Analytics for Operational Efficiency: Machine learning models can forecast enrollment trends, identify students at risk of dropping out, and optimize course scheduling and resource allocation. For a college managing dozens of programs and thousands of non-traditional students, these predictions translate into significant cost savings and revenue optimization. More efficient scheduling reduces overhead, while proactive retention efforts protect future tuition income.
Deployment Risks Specific to This Size Band
For an organization like Villanova CPS, which is large enough to have complex legacy systems but may not have the vast IT budgets of a mega-university, specific risks emerge. Integration challenges are paramount; new AI tools must connect with existing Student Information Systems (SIS), CRM platforms, and learning management systems, which can be costly and technically difficult. Change management across a distributed body of faculty, staff, and part-time instructors requires careful planning and training to ensure adoption. Data governance and ethical use of student data is a major concern, requiring robust policies and transparency to maintain trust. Finally, justifying the upfront investment in a sector often constrained by tuition pressures and operational costs requires clear, communicable pilots that demonstrate quick wins and long-term value.

4 agent deployments worth exploring for villanova university college of professional studies
Personalized Learning Pathways
AI analyzes student performance and career goals to recommend customized course sequences, supplemental materials, and pacing, increasing engagement for working professionals.
Intelligent Academic Advising Chatbot
A 24/7 AI assistant answers common questions on course registration, program requirements, and campus resources, reducing advisor workload and improving student support.
Automated Skills Gap & Curriculum Analysis
AI scans job postings and industry trends to identify emerging skill demands, providing data to rapidly design or update professional certificates and micro-credentials.
Predictive Student Success Modeling
Machine learning flags adult learners at risk of dropping out based on engagement, grades, and demographic data, enabling targeted early intervention from support staff.
